Early Life & Training

Born on 30 July 1973 in Faridabad, Haryana, Sonu Nigam grew up in a musically rich home. By the age of four, he was already performing on stage with his father, singing Mohammed Rafi’s “Kya Hua Tera Wada,” a small moment that hinted at a massive future.

Backed by years of Hindustani classical training and relentless riyaaz, he built solid technique before stardom arrived. That foundation is why a sonu nigam hit song sounds effortless on the surface but is loaded with control, expression, and precision underneath. Over the years, he has recorded thousands of tracks across multiple languages and earned honours including the Padma Shri

1) Kal Ho Naa Ho - Kal Ho Naa Ho

Sonu Nigam has sung many famous songs for the King of Bollywood - Shah Rukh Khan, but this one's different. The Kal Ho Naa Ho title track is an emotion. Vulnerability, hope, and comfort delivered with near-perfect control.

It's easily one of the most celebrated recordings and a non-negotiable entry in any sonu nigam hit songs list. The song won him both a Filmfare Award and the National Award for Best Male Playback Singer.

What makes it special? Listen to how he handles "har ghadi badal rahi hai roop zindagi." The words talk about change, and his voice reflects exactly that: moving, shifting, never settling into one static emotion.

10) All Izz Well – 3 Idiots

From 3 Idiots (2009), “All Izz Well” it started as a funny coping mechanism in the film. Three friends rubbing their chests and chanting "all izz well" when stressed. Then it became how an entire generation dealt with anxiety.

Exams? "All izz well." Job interviews? "All izz well." Life crisis? "All izz well."

This song transcended its movie and entered everyday language. Nigam delivers it with just enough earnestness that it works both as comedy and genuine comfort. Too serious, and it wouldn't be funny. Too jokey, and it wouldn't help people actually calm down. He found the exact middle ground.

Which is the first Sonu Nigam hit song in Bollywood?

Sonu Nigam started his career in 1993 with the song Accha Sila Diya Tune from the movie Bewafa Sanam. Gulshan Kumar of T-Series offered him this opportunity and the song became a hit making everyone notice his skills.

Which is a Kannada hit song of Sonu Nigam?

Sonu Nigam has sung over 900 songs in Kannada. Hey Gagana and Avanu Sanju are some of the most famous Sonu Nigam songs in Kannada.
